小程序开发

结合设计经验与营销实践,提供有价值的企业营销资讯

首页 > 新闻资讯 > 小程序开发

小程序开发中的缓存技术:让你的应用跑得更快

2025/4/28 9:16:39 来源:原创
在当今快节奏的生活中,用户体验对于小程序的成功至关重要。一个流畅、响应迅速的小程序能够给用户带来更好的体验,而缓存技术正是提升小程序性能的关键因素之一。云梯建站小编将深入探讨小程序开发中的缓存技术,帮助你打造更加高效的应用。

小程序开发中的缓存技术,提升应用性能-解决方案解析


一、缓存技术的概述

缓存技术是一种存储机制,它提供了比常规存储更快的数据访问速度。在小程序开发中,合理利用缓存可以减少数据请求的次数,降低延迟,从而提升用户体验。常见的缓存策略包括内存缓存和本地存储。


二、内存缓存的应用

内存缓存指的是将经常访问的数据存储在内存中,以便快速访问。在小程序中,可以使用如`wx.setStorageSync`和`wx.getStorageSync`等API进行内存数据的存储和读取。内存缓存适用于临时存储用户操作产生的数据,如购物车信息、用户偏好设置等。

,当用户在小程序中添加商品到购物车时,我们可以将这些信息存储在内存中,这样用户在浏览其他页面后再返回购物车页面时,购物车中的商品信息可以迅速显示出来,避免了重新从服务器加载的延迟。


三、本地存储的优化

本地存储是另一种常用的缓存方式,它可以将数据保存在用户的设备上。小程序中的`wx.setStorageSync`和`wx.getStorageSync`同样适用于本地存储。对于不经常变化的数据,如用户个人信息、应用配置等,使用本地存储是一个好选择。

在优化本地存储时,我们应该注意数据的清理和更新策略。,当用户更新个人信息后,我们应该同步更新本地存储中的数据,以保持数据的一致性。


四、缓存数据的有效管理

缓存数据的管理是小程序性能优化的关键。我们需要制定合理的缓存策略,包括数据的有效期、更新机制和清理策略。过时的缓存数据不仅占用存储空间,还可能导致用户看到过时的信息。

为了有效管理缓存数据,我们可以采用如LRU(最近最少使用)算法来决定哪些数据应该被缓存,哪些数据应该被清除。


五、缓存技术的未来趋势

随着小程序技术的不断发展,缓存技术也在不断进步。未来的缓存技术可能会更加智能化,能够根据用户行为和访问模式自动调整缓存策略。随着云计算和边缘计算的兴起,缓存技术也将与这些技术相结合,提供更高效的数据访问体验。


六、

小程序开发中的缓存技术对于提升应用性能至关重要。通过合理使用内存缓存和本地存储,以及有效管理缓存数据,我们可以为用户提供更加流畅、快速的应用体验。随着技术的不断进步,缓存技术将继续为小程序的发展贡献力量。

http://www.ytdns.net/xiaochengxukaifa/11293.html 小程序开发中的缓存技术:让你的应用跑得更快

特别声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:0755-85297058;邮箱:2295772445#qq.com (#替换成@)。

标签:

小程序开发
QQ咨询
微信咨询
微信咨询
电话咨询
周一至周五 9:00-18:00
135-1055-3738
回顶部